Term | Definition |
---|---|
What is counseling? | Answer: the process used by leaders to review with a subordinate the demonstrated performance and potential |
What are the three categories of developmental counseling? | Answer: performance, event-oriented, and professional growth |
What form is developmental counseling conducted on? | Answer: DA Form 4856 |
What army regulation covers counseling for NCOs? | Answer: AR 623-3 |
What does documenting short and long term goals create? | Answer: individual development plan |
What are the 5 characteristics of an effective counselor? | Answer: purpose, flexibility, respect, communication, and support |
What are the 5 qualities of an effective counselor? | Answer: respect for subordinates, self-awareness, cultural awareness, empathy, credibility |
What are the three basic counseling skills? | Answer: active listening, responding, appropriate questioning |
What are the four stages of the counseling process? | Answer: identify the need for counseling, prepare the sessions, conduct the counseling, follow up |
Who should always be counseled? | Answer: soldiers who are not meeting the standards |
What are the four basic components of a counseling session? | Answer: open the session, discuss the issues, develop plan of action, record and close the session |
What are the three approaches to counseling? | Answer: directive, non-directive, combination |
What army publication covers counseling? | Answer: ATP 6-22.1 |
